Output 80d97af104978ce85be91a1216d684c9596836c6bd25131a1b7c129f54702323:51

value
67878605
script pubkey
OP_0 OP_PUSHBYTES_32 1bf59d044fa355a7bef125429c985b0c3673469e94c772185480b07c3cf323b7
address
bc1qr06e6pz05d2600h3y4pfexzmpsm8x357jnrhyxz5szc8c08nywms9n6syq
transaction
80d97af104978ce85be91a1216d684c9596836c6bd25131a1b7c129f54702323
spent
true